When Space Junk Becomes Lunar Science: The Unintended Moon Crash That’s Actually Kind of Brilliant

Imagine a school bus-sized chunk of metal hurtling through space, not toward a bustling city or a distant planet, but straight into the Moon. That’s exactly what happened recently when a four-tonne piece of a SpaceX Falcon 9 rocket met its end on the lunar surface. What sounds like a catastrophic failure is, in my opinion, a fascinating accident-turned-opportunity. It’s a stark reminder of the growing issue of space debris, but also a unique chance for scientists to study something we rarely get to see: the raw, unfiltered impact of human-made objects on another celestial body.

The Unintentional Trajectory: A Tale of Gravity and Fuel

What makes this particularly fascinating is how this rocket part ended up on a collision course with the Moon. Typically, such debris re-enters Earth’s atmosphere, burning up or landing in remote ocean zones. But this time, gravitational forces from the Sun, Earth, and Moon conspired over 18 months to alter its path. SpaceX claims the crash was unintentional but unavoidable due to the vehicle’s limited fuel reserves. A Rare Scientific Windfall

Here’s where things get intriguing. While the crash itself might seem like a blunder, scientists are treating it as a golden opportunity. Orbital craft like NASA’s Lunar Reconnaissance Orbiter and South Korea’s Danuri spacecraft are now studying the impact site, capturing high-resolution images of the newly formed crater and analyzing the dust plume. What many people don’t realize is that studying these impacts can teach us about crater formation, lunar geology, and even the behavior of dust in space. It’s like nature handed us a free experiment—one we couldn’t ethically replicate on purpose.

The Bigger Picture: Space Is Getting Crowded

This incident raises a deeper question: how do we manage the increasing clutter in space? As space tracking expert Bill Gray pointed out, ‘things are getting crowded up there.’ This isn’t the first time debris has crashed into the Moon—a Chinese rocket part did the same in 2022, creating a double crater. From my perspective, these events are wake-up calls. We’re not just exploring space; we’re leaving our mark on it, often without considering the long-term consequences. What this really suggests is that we need better protocols for disposing of space hardware, not just for Earth’s sake but for the sake of our celestial neighbors.
